Effingham, IL -(Effingham Radio)- As of April 7, 2020 the offices of Effingham County Clerk/Recorder Kerry J Hirtzel and Effingham County Treasurer Paula G. Miller will have limited access for the public. The door will be locked in an effort to limit interaction. These offices are located on the second floor of the County Building at 101 N. 4th Street, Effingham.
The County Clerk will take requests at the door, forms are available, for vital records (birth, marriage, death). We ask couples applying for a marriage license to call ahead for an appointment as this is a face to face process. We also ask for any title services and law offices doing property searches to call for an appointment in order to limit the number of persons in the vault.
The County Clerk reminds those applying for a liquor license that renewal notices are going out this week with a due date of May 1, 2020.
Statements of Economic Interest forms are also due May 1, 2020, after which penalties will still be enforced by the County Clerk.
The County Treasurer will also accept customers at the door for questions and monthly pre-payments.
Both officers encourage the use of the mail at this time.
